Hi Heather 07.My wife has the 3g and wifi one which cost about £149 in March 2011 from Amazon.It's great and we have used it to download newspapers and books while we were in Icmeler in August this year.The picture quality is excellent,even in bright Turkish sunshine.To conserve battery power,you've obviously got to switch off the internet connection when reading your downloads or your battery goes flat quite quickly.
